Technical Specifications and Build Quality
At the core of the FREEDOH 24V 25Ah battery is its lithium-ion chemistry, which ensures a lightweight yet energy-dense power source. Weighing 4kg and measuring 185 x 140 x 70mm, the compact form factor allows for straightforward integration into most electric bike frames without adding excessive bulk. The inclusion of a 30A Battery Management System (BMS) provides critical safeguards against over-current, over-charging, and over-discharging, ensuring both safety and longevity.

One of the standout features highlighted by users is the battery’s operational temperature range of -20°C to 60°C. Cyclists in colder climates have noted its ability to maintain consistent performance even during frosty morning commutes, while the high-temperature tolerance ensures reliability during prolonged use in summer conditions. The 95% discharge efficiency further underscores its capability to deliver power effectively, minimising energy waste.

Charging and Longevity
The bundled 29.4V 3A charger facilitates a full recharge in approximately 4-6 hours, a timeframe that many users find convenient for overnight charging. With a lifecycle of up to 1,000 charge-discharge cycles and an estimated service life of five years, this battery is built to withstand the rigours of daily use. Riders appreciate the low self-discharge rate of less than 3% during inactivity, which means the battery retains its charge during extended periods between rides—a boon for seasonal cyclists or those who alternate between multiple bikes.
